Vegan-friendly food truck with a weekly rotating menu. Offers breakfast food, Indian food, the Beyond burger, and sub sandwiches. Located on the Ohio State Campus; at this address as of Nov 2020. The original 'Thyme & Change' location is not vegan. Open Mon-Fri 11:00am-3:00pm, 5:00pm-8:00pm. Closed Sat-Sun.

Great little truck!

Thyme and Change is a non-vegan food truck that’s been operating for a while. “Thyme and Change 2.0” is the name of a new food truck parked right next to the old one, and that one is entirely vegan.

They appear to have a menu that changes every day, much like the original truck. The offerings are different, however. They rotate through days of breakfast food, Indian-themed food, burgers (using the Beyond patty), and a sub sandwich day Monday to Thursday, and it looks like they repeat the Indian day on Friday. They now have this information listed on their website.

I’ve had a bunch of their food at this point. The breakfast day is my favorite, followed by the Indian-themed day. The biscuit and gravy was really good: thick peppery gravy on a fluffy, slightly sweet biscuit. Get it if you go there on a breakfast day. The Indian wrap and bowl are quite good. They use some kind of fried plant-based chicken that is good, though I could do without it, and the other ingredients are veggies, rice, a few beans, and some chutney (I highly recommend the cilantro chutney). I’m not a huge fan of the Beyond Burger for a number of reasons, but they do a decent job with toppings. The sub sandwiches are good, too, but suffer from a lack of ingredients aside from meat and cheese replacements.

If I had one complaint, it’s that some of the offerings lack a good quantity of veggies (or beans, in some cases). The garden breakfast sandwich offers a sad amount of spinach that screams “why bother?”, and I already mentioned the sub sandwiches’ issues.

This is a great vegan offering in the heart of campus!
